East Grinstead nurse racially abused and punched in the face in ‘despicable attack’

An East Grinstead nurse was punched and racially abused in an unprovoked attack as she was leaving work, police said.

Inspector Darren Taylor of Mid Sussex Police said the incident happened around 6.30pm on Monday, July 6 near the Homebase roundabout on the A22 London Road.

He added that police are treating the incident, which involved two males on a motorbike, as a racially motivated assault.

Inspector Taylor said one of the males on the bike punched the nurse in the face and arm but she didn’t sustain serious injuries. One of the males also ‘racially abused’ the nurse before the bike sped off.

He added: “This was an unprovoked attack on a defenceless member of the public.

“It was a despicable, unprovoked assault on a lady who was a nurse who works tirelessly to help others.

“What he said was totally despicable and unacceptable.”

Inspector Taylor said anyone with information about the incident should ring 101 with CAD 0387 07/07.
